Throughout both of his campaigns and presidencies, Donald Trump has positioned himself as a dealmaker and economic steward—someone who could “bring back jobs” and lower costs.

But amid rising inflation, a mounting trade war with countries like China and Canada, and concerns about a recession, polls show that voters no longer trust Trump on the economy, with his approval ratings on the topic taking a sharp downturn over the month of April, according to a series of polls.

A new Reuters/Ipsos poll, conducted between April 16-21 among 4,306 respondents, shows a steady decline since the start of the year. Trump’s economic approval was at 43 percent in late January; it has now dropped to 37 percent percent, a 6-point slide.
